Vulcaniella karadaghella
Vulcaniella karadaghella is a moth of the Cosmopterigidae family. It is found in Asia Minor and on the Crimea. The wingspan is 10-12 mm. Adults are on wing from late June to early July. The larvae feed on Salvia grandiflora. They mine the leaves of their host plant. They create a mine in the tip of a leaf. Soon the apical part of the leaf turns brown and dries, forming a characteristic rosette. Pupation takes place within this rosette.
